Where does “neliöputki” come from?

neliöputki (Finnish) comes from Finnish neliö, from Finnish neljä, from Proto-Finnic neljä, from Proto-Uralic neljä — four.

neliöputki (Finnish): square tube

Ancestry of “neliöputki”, step by step

neliöputki traces back through two separate lines of ancestry.

via Finnish neliö

StepLanguageWordMeaning
1Finnishneliösquare; four-room apartment; Short for neliömetri
2Finnishneljäfour
3Proto-Finnicneljäfour
4Proto-Uralicneljäfour

via Finnish putki

StepLanguageWordMeaning
1Finnishputkitube, pipe; duct, conduit; barrel
2Proto-Finnicpuckiplant with a hollow stem, especially various plants of genus Angelica
3Proto-Uralicpučkehollow plant stalk
